About Harrison, IL Suboxone Doctors

Suboxone is a medication that is used to help treat people in Harrison, IL who are struggling with addiction to heroin, fentanyl, or any other opiate substance. Suboxone is a combination of buprenorphine and naloxone. This medication assisted treatment (MAT) option is only available through a doctor licensed to prescribe Subxone in Harrison, IL who have completed addiction requirements to prescribe Suboxone for opioid addiction treatment. To avoid abuse, Suboxone doctors may require that patients come and take their dose at their office for the first weeks or months.

Methadone was previously the most widely accepted medication used for opioid addiction management, but it could only be distributed by a methadone clinic. These limitations made it difficult to access MAT for opioid addicts. The Drug Addiction Treatment Act of 2000 opened the door for individual practitioners to be able to apply for a waiver, allowing them to prescribe Suboxone. to note that there are still strict regulations these doctors must follow that limit treatment. This includes the number of patients they are able to treat for addiction to painkillers and other opiates.

Alternatives to Suboxone Treatment in Harrison, IL

The medication Suboxone is a combination of two substances. Those substances are buprenorphine and naloxone, and the combination of the two has been approved by the FDA for medical treatment of opioid addiction. However, in recent years this treatment has received a large amount of scrutiny because of the rates of addiction to Subxone. There has also been an increase observed of addicts in MAT programs Harrison, IL having unintended overdoses. Due to this it has triggered others to look for other options. Alternative treatments addicts have invested in include methadone, going cold turkey, Subutex, or vivitrol. There are many options available and each patient should research every option available with their doctor before selecting which will be most effective to combat opioid addiction.
